Understanding UK Engineering Visa Sponsorship Pathways for Kenyans
The UK government offers several visa routes designed to attract skilled workers, including engineers from Kenya. The most common pathway is the Skilled Worker visa, which requires a job offer from a UK employer approved by the Home Office. This employer must sponsor your visa application, meaning they vouch for your skills and the necessity of your role. For engineers, this often involves roles in civil, mechanical, electrical, or structural engineering. Kenyan professionals must ensure their qualifications are recognised and that they meet the English language proficiency requirements. The process involves rigorous checks, but with the right preparation, it's an achievable goal for many in Kenya's vibrant engineering community.

Navigating the Costs and Practicalities of a UK Move
While the UK engineering visa sponsorship covers your work permit, there are associated costs for Kenyan applicants. These can include visa application fees, the Immigration Health Surcharge (IHS), and potentially English language test fees, which can range from KES 15,000 to KES 40,000 or more depending on the test. Relocation costs, including flights and initial accommodation, also need to be factored in, potentially amounting to KES 100,000 - KES 200,000. While sponsorship eases the financial burden of employment, personal financial planning is essential for a smooth transition from Kenya to the UK.
